DI-701 Release Notes Ver 1.00 1. Fix: VSERV support complete FTP function now. 2. Fix: Eliminate pop-up warning message for IP address change. If a PC got IP address from CA2000 successfully, then reboot CA2000 for some reason. User will get a message from Windows for IP address change. Because CA2000 allocates new IP address to client after reboot. It has been fixed. Now, CA2000 will keep the original IP address for client. Ver 1.20 1) Fix: the hang problem on DOS prompt exit. I just turn the Interrupt Enable Register(IER) off on program termination. 2) Modify: The program will terminate automatically after 30 seconds idle. 3) Modify: All strings are for GENERIC now. 4) Modify: for BIOS update, the program will reset the stored settings to factory default. 5) Modify: after update,the device will restart automatically. Ver 2.00 BIOS & System firmware are both version 2.00. BIOS & System firmware upload programs are version 1.20. Release notes: for BIOS 1) Fix: Hanged if reboot when network is busy. 2) Modify: factory reset to reserve the User limit number. 3) Modify: Title string for product series consideration. for System 1) Add: TELNET, TCP 2) Add: User limit feature 3) Fix: DHCP client timing error when receive the response frame of lease time value -1. 4) Fix: WAN port suspend when the ARP frames of different network are received. 5) Fix: Failed to establish FTP data session if the FTP data server is different from the FTP comamnd server. 6) Modify: Title string for product series consideration. 7) Fix: Forward failure if subnet is set. For BIOSLOAD.exe & FWLOAD.exe 1) Fix: Windows Hanged when upload completed. Ver 2.15 Release note (special beta version) 1. Packet filter. Three types of packet filters are supported: 1) MAC address filter for local computers. 2) IP address filter for local and remote computers. 3) Port filter for remote TCP or UDP. 2. Virtual server allows user to set mapping for TCP/UDP individually and allows settings for a port range. It is helpful for users to run some applications (such as AoE) behind CA2000. 3. Support popular Internet applications such as ICQ, mIRC, VDO-Live, NetMeeting, Cu-SeeMe, Age of Empire, etc. Please refer to the Application Notes for details. 4. Display MAC address. Useful for some ISPs require the WAN port MAC address from users. 5. PING from the unit to specific IP address. Ver 2.20 1.Add : PPPoE client 2.Add : Proxy DNS server. 3.Fix : In GUI VSERV tab, to browse local computers when DHCP server is disabled will get Windows error. 4.Fix: Hinet DNS no response caused by UDP checksum value 0 is not acceptable. 5.Fix: ARP table entry enlarges from 64 to 128. History 1. Fix: In GUI VSERV tab, to browse local computers when DHCP server is disabled will get Windows error. Caused by: SETTING.C\getNextUser return unpredictable userNo to make bad users list for GUI. Solution: return 0 if DHCP client is inactive. Ver 2.21 1. Fix: Return unpredictable number when DHCP client is disabled. Return 0 under that circustance. Ver 2.22 1. Fix: PPPoE failed to reconnect. 2. Fix: PPPoE connection is broken on idle timeout when do PING forever. 3. Modify: ARP cache entries are changed from 64 to 128. 4. GUI allows user to set DNS and Gateway whenever the WAN IP is dynamic or static. 5. Modify: Do not show LAN port MAC address. Ver 2.23 1. Fix: Stop sending primary DNS or 2nd DNS requests when server reject to provide. Ver 2.25 Release notes: 1. Disable TELNET management(TCP port 333) on WAN interface. 2. Enlarge PPPoE username field to 52 bytes. 3. Fixup PPPoE connect problem for ISP of Apollo TAIWAN. 4. Fixup PPPoE connect problem for ISP of TIS TAIWAN. 5. Fixup locking up problem in ver 2.22, 2.23. 6. Add Domain name field(36 bytes) to distribute Domain name to local computers through DHCP. 7. Enlarge ARP table from 64 to 128 entries. 8. GUI: add Domain name, modify PPPoE username length(52 bytes), remove Renew/Release buttons. Ver 3.20 1. Add: PPTP pass thru. 2. Inhibit forwarding TCP packets to port 113.(by D-Link Canada request) 3. Use the reserved LED for Internet Ready indications: 1)Static xDSL/Cable => always ON 2)Dynamic xDSL(PPPoE) => ON when PPPoE link established. 3)Dynamic Cable(DHCP) => ON when the IP address lease is obtained. 4. Add: Allow to disable TELNET login from WAN port. 5. Add: Packet filters of MAC address, IP address, and Port. 6. Add: Domain name. 7. Fix: PPPoE problem of Manitoba and Winnipeg. Ver 3.21 2000/10/26 1. Fix: Can download file, but can not upload. (Because outgoing MSS size is not replaced.) 2. Enhance performance for 10~20 KB/sec. 3. Fix: slow to login Terminal server -> It's proxy DNS problem. 4. Fix : failed to send mail -> It's authentication packet problem.(port 113) Ver 3.22 2000/11/15 1. Fix: the DOMAIN name length(from TELNET) problem. Ver 3.23 1 Fix: E-mail with attachment problem, and 2.Fix: Long username (more than 38 Chars) will overwrite other settings. Ver 3.24(Trial for Jim_Chen) 2001/02/20 1. Fix: Stop forwarding in very heavy traffic. 2. Modify: Support up to 256 NAT TCP sessions.(It was 128.) But it is for trial only. Ver 3.25 2001/03/01 1. Fix: Failed to pass CHAP authentication of PPPoE service execep for the first time. 2. Fix: Can not make PPPoE connection after repeating several times operations of connect/disconnect. Ver 3.28 2001/03/08 1. Fix: Using smaller TCP Maximum segment size to fit most ISP PPPoE line. 1. Fix: IP address conflict problem(DHCP). 2. Add static route. Ver 3.29 2001/03/14 1. Fix: Failed to re-connect if Some ISPs silently drop PPPoE connection after a long interval but device does not detect it. Ver 3.30 2001/03/20 1. Fix: Through PPPoE, some web sites(FTP,email) can be accessed while some can't. Ver 3.31 2001/3/23 1. Modify: Support up to 256 DHCP clients.(It was 128.) 2. Modify: Support up to 256 NAT TCP sessions.(It was 128.)